AI for beginners: Understanding this groundbreaking technology

AI means different things to different people. To some, it’s a capable but (still) imperfect virtual assistant. For others, it’s the next big technological leap. Some pessimists also insist it’s the harbinger of the apocalypse.

For the purpose of this discussion, though, let’s use a by-the-book definition: AI is a branch of computer science that aims to create systems that can reason, learn, and act like a human so they can perform tasks often done by humans.

“Systems” can mean both machines and software, but the latter has become more mainstream (so relax — there’s no AgentBot3000 out to get your job!).

AI for beginners: Understanding this groundbreaking technology

There are many types of AI being used and developed today, but three major ones include:

Machine learning
This entails creating algorithms or programs that allow computers to analyze data so they make predictions or decisions from the insight they glean (not unlike a data analyst). If you’ve ever wondered how Gmail filters out spam messages from your inbox, that’s machine learning at work.

Natural language processing (NLP)
This is the realm of ChatGPT and Bard, chatbots that not only process human language but also output text that sounds uncannily human — including poetry, blogs, and even property listing descriptions.

Computer vision
If NLP is concerned with understanding language, computer vision deals with recognizing images and objects. Self-driving cars and facial recognition technology are just some of its mainstream applications.

Chatbots

If you’ve ever interacted with a chatbot before (or have one on your real estate website), then you’ve interacted with artificial intelligence. From answering commonly asked questions, to qualifying leads, to scheduling appointments, chatbots can be a real lifesaver for frazzled agents. It’s like having a virtual assistant that’s on call 24/7, handling tasks so you can focus on the big picture (read more about chatbots here).

IDX

IDX doesn’t just allow you to display MLS listings on your website — it’s become so much more powerful thanks to AI. For example, did you know that some IDX suites can deliver relevant listings to prospects based on their browsing behavior on your website? Or that it can crunch numbers in real time to generate always-up-to-date market reports?

CRM

Generating leads is important. But nurturing prospects and existing clients is just as critical. Fortunately, AI empowers CRMs to be even more effective at their job. By using predictive analytics, a CRM suite can determine which prospects are most likely to convert, so you can focus your marketing efforts on them. AI can also analyze a prospect’s behavior and send them personalized emails containing listings that might pique their interest. (Looking for more nifty IDX features? Check out this blog we wrote!)

Programmatic ads

At the heart of effective marketing is delivering the right ads to the right people at the right time. Luckily, programmatic ads allow you to hyper-target homebuyers and sellers at scale by looking at their demographics, interests, and browsing behavior. What’s more, it can optimize your campaign by trying different ad creatives, placements, and targeting strategies, ensuring you get the highest possible marketing ROI.

Home valuation

Homebuyers can rarely purchase a property outright. A lot of time, they have to sell their current home and make up the difference by taking out a mortgage. You can make this process easier by adding a home valuation tool on your website. It uses AI to give a ballpark estimate of a property, using data such as location, size, condition, and features. It’s a simple and powerful feature that makes your site a one-stop shop for people looking to buy or sell homes.

Image recognition

Image recognition is extremely versatile. It can assess a property photo to determine its estimated value, it can detect duplicate listings, and it can even identify features of a home. Most impressive of all, though, is the fact that it can stitch together photos to create virtual tours that give prospects a 360-degree view of a house.
